Ryzen 5 3600 PBO question

I have found what I can get out of my chip with manual overclocking and I wanted to see what it would do when left to sort its self out.

 

But things dont seem to be working as I expected.

 

I was expecting under a single core load to see 4.5Ghz+ but all cores boost to 4.25Ghz and thats it...

 

Is there a PBO setting I need to change or is this just a limitation of my X370 motherboard?

Same all core OC? XT models are hitting 4.5GHz at around 1.3V, I doubt you'll get that.

 

Remember date doesnt mean everything, yes 2020 version 3600 will beat 2019 version 3600, but it's still the worst bin of Ryzen dies at 2020. It will be worse than X and XT models on average.

 

As for your single core boost not getting much faster than the factory rated 4.2GHz max, it's possible that you're hitting the very same cap. Try +200MHz offset like @Statik suggests but if it doesnt perform better, it's normal.

If you can go that far it makes sense to do multiplier OC instead, PBO currently only supports going 200MHz beyond factory set max clocks.
